Sump Pump Failure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 1 inch) Yes No DIY can be effective for small leaks, but it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Large water leak (over 2 inches) No Yes A large water leak needs professional attention to prevent extensive damage and health risks.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g., electrical room) No Yes Water damage in sensitive areas needs professional attention to prevent electrical shock and other health risks.
Water damage in a large area (over 100 square feet) No Yes A large water damage area need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ough cleanup.
Water damage with mold growth No Yes Mold growth needs professional attention to prevent health risks and ensure a safe living environment.
Water damage with structural damage No Yes Structural dam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ment.

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Cost in Texas City, TX

The cost of sump pump failure water removal in Texas City,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 The cost of water extraction and removal depends on the amount of water and the complexity of the job.
Drying and dehumidification $200 – $1,000 The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
Restoration and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of restoration and reconstruction dep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air or replace damaged elements.
Emergency service fee $100 – $500 The cost of an emergency service fee depends on the time of day and the complexity of the job.
Equipment rental fee $50 – $200 The cost of equipment rental fee depends on the type of equipment used and the duration of the rental.
Disinfection and sanitizing $100 – $500 The cost of disinfection and sanitizing depends on the size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
